Hebrew-English Dictionary
Strongs: H5139
Hebrew: נָזִיר
Transliteration: nâzîyr
Pronunciation: naw-zeer'
Part of Speech: Noun Masculine
Bible Usage: Nazarite [by a false alliteration with {Nazareth]} separate ({-d}) vine undressed.
Definition:
{separate} that {is} consecrated (as {prince} a Nazirite); hence (figuratively from the latter) an unpruned vine (like an unshorn Nazirite). (The {translation} {Nazarite } is by a false alliteration with Nazareth.)
1. consecrated or devoted one, Nazarite
a. consecrated one
b. devotee, Nazarite
c. untrimmed (vine)
